Former Calgary Stampeder Jerry Keeling, who quarterbacked the team to the 1971 Grey Cup title, has died. He was 78. Keeling – known as “Bones” to his teammates because of his slender build – joined the Stampeders in 1961 after a standout career at the University of Tulsa.
